About the Role:
As a CBRE Maintenance Technician, you will be responsible for maintaining small to medium-sized buildings, industrial systems, and equipment.
This job is part of the Engineering and Technical Services job function. They are responsible for providing support, preventive maintenance, and repairs on equipment and systems.
This role is for a Manufacturing Company and is required to be on-site in Iron Mountain, MI.
What You'll Do:
-
Perform ongoing preventive maintenance and repairs on mechanical, electrical, and other building systems.
-
Conduct routine maintenance inspections, diagnose potential problems, and make repairs.
-
Assist with the installation and modification of building equipment and systems.
-
Review assigned work orders and partner with available systems to track completion.
-
Support energy management by ensuring all building systems are operating efficiently.
-
Inspect existing installations for compliance with building codes and safety regulations.
-

What You'll Need:
-
High School Diploma, GED, or trade school diploma with 1-2 years of job-related experience. In lieu of a diploma, a combination of experience and education will be considered.
-
Manufacturing experience is preferred but not required.
-
Meet the physical requirements of this role including stooping, standing, walking, climbing stairs/ladders, and the ability to lift/carry heavy loads of 50 lbs. or more.
-
Ability to follow basic work routines and standards in the application of work.
-
Communication skills to exchange straightforward information.
-
Working knowledge of Microsoft Office products. Examples include Word, Excel, Outlook, etc.
-
Strong organizational skills with an inquisitive mindset.
